What is Typhoid and Why It Needs Attention?

Typhoid is a bacterial infection caused by Salmonella Typhi. It typically spreads through contaminated food and water. Common Causes of Typhoid

The most frequent primary cause of Typhoid: Is the consumption of food or water contaminated with Salmonella Typhi bacteria, often due to poor sanitation.

The most common secondary cause of Typhoid: Is the direct contact with someone who is infected with Typhoid, especially if they are not practicing proper hygiene.

An important lifestyle or environmental trigger for Typhoid: Is eating at establishments with questionable hygiene standards, or consuming untreated water, especially during the monsoon season when flooding can contaminate water sources.

Symptoms of Typhoid That Need Medical Attention

The most concerning symptom of Typhoid: Is a persistent high fever, often gradually increasing over several days, accompanied by significant weakness and fatigue.

A symptom indicating the condition is worsening: Is the development of a rose-coloured rash on the abdomen, along with severe abdominal pain and constipation or diarrhoea.

A symptom that requires immediate medical help: Is any sign of internal bleeding (blood in stool or vomit), confusion, or difficulty breathing, indicating a potential life-threatening complication.

Diagnosing Typhoid and When to Seek Medical Help

Diagnosing Typhoid usually starts with a thorough medical history and physical examination by a Typhoid doctor near me. Your doctor will ask about your symptoms, travel history, and potential exposure to contaminated food or water. If Typhoid is suspected, blood tests are crucial. The Widal test and blood cultures can help identify the presence of Salmonella Typhi bacteria. Sometimes, stool or urine samples may also be tested. Typhoid Treatments and Remedies

Medical treatments: The primary treatment for Typhoid is antibiotics, prescribed by your doctor after a confirmed diagnosis. Common antibiotics used include azithromycin, ciprofloxacin, or ceftriaxone. Completing the full course of antibiotics is crucial, even if you start feeling better, to ensure the infection is completely eradicated and to prevent antibiotic resistance. In severe cases, hospitalisation may be required for intravenous fluids and supportive care.

Home remedies: While antibiotics are essential, supportive home care can aid recovery. This includes getting plenty of rest to allow your body to heal, staying hydrated by drinking plenty of clean water and oral rehydration solutions to replace lost fluids, and eating easily digestible foods like rice, bananas, and plain yogurt. Avoid spicy or greasy foods that can irritate your digestive system.

Lifestyle changes: Preventing Typhoid requires adopting good hygiene practices. Wash your hands thoroughly with soap and water, especially before eating and after using the toilet. Ensure that food is properly cooked and stored. Drink only boiled or purified water. Avoid eating from street vendors with questionable hygiene practices. When travelling, be particularly cautious about the food and water you consume.
